The intention is to clarify which celebrity has lazy eye and what the apparent cause of their lazy eye is. Remember, strabismus can be a cause of amblyopia, but not all people with strabismus have lazy eye.
Amblyopia, commonly known as "lazy eye," is a condition where one eye doesn't develop proper vision, often leading to a weaker eye. Despite this, many celebrities have achieved great success while living with this condition. Here's a list of famous celebrities who have amblyopia:
